Are people in Lansing older or younger than people in Caseville?- The Median Age in Lansing is 30.0 years younger than in Caseville.
Are housing costs cheaper in Lansing or Caseville?- Lansing
housing costs are 18.7% less expensive than Caseville housing costs.
Which city has a longer commute, Lansing or Caseville?- The average commute for residents of Lansing is 1.7 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Caseville.
